Data is one of the most powerful tools your business can use to drive growth and innovation. A common belief is that collecting any data is better than collecting no data, but without a clear strategy on how to collect data wisely, you risk experiencing inefficiencies, high storage costs and even contributing to a negative environmental impact. Instead of gathering data for the sake of it, your business should focus on collecting data with a purpose, meaning to collect only what's needed, making sense of it and putting it to use.
All businesses generate enormous amounts of data every day, but unfortunately, not all of it is useful. Unstructured, outdated and redundant data takes up valuable space, slowing down decision-making and increasing operational costs. Without a proper strategy, your company will end up storing vast amounts of digital clutter, leading to data waste.
Then there's the environmental aspect to consider. Data centers require a huge amount of energy to store and manage data. The more unnecessary data is stored, the more energy is wasted, contributing to a growing digital carbon footprint. Managing the data wisely will help you avoid this!
A well-thought-out data strategy ensures that your business collects only the information you need while making the most of it. Praveen Palaniswamy, CTO at Nytt IQ, walks you through how to do it:
Before even starting to collect any data, you should ask: What do we actually need data for? Whether it's to improve customer experiences, optimize the marketing strategy or enhance overall operations, having clear objectives will help prevent the collection of unnecessary data.
More data doesn't always mean better insights. Instead of hoarding massive amounts of information, focus on collecting high-quality, relevant data that truly adds value. This will make analysis easier and keep systems efficient.
A good data management plan includes regularly reviewing, updating and deleting unnecessary information. Create automated data retention policies to help prevent outdated or redundant data from piling up. Not all data needs to be kept forever.
AI is great for sorting, analyzing and managing data efficiently. Instead of sifting through irrelevant information manually, make use of AI-powered tools to surface the most important insights and save time and resources.
With growing concerns about data privacy, you must ensure that your business collects data transparently and ethically. Compliance with regulations like GDPR is crucial, and respecting user privacy builds trust among your customers.
The future of data isn't about collecting more, it's about ensuring quality and using it wisely. Adopting a thoughtful approach to data collection will give your business a competitive advantage. This is because a well-managed data strategy allows you to spend your time and resources on what truly matters, rather than spending them on collecting and storing data that will never see the light of day.
